Recommended

OS: 64-bit: Win 7, Win 8

Processor: Intel Core i7-3770, 3.4 GHz | AMD FX-8350, 4.0 GHz

Memory: 8 GB RAM

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 670 | AMD Radeon HD 7970 with 6gb VRAM

DirectX: Version 11

Network: Broadband Internet connection

Hard Drive: 40 GB available space
